> Unmerge it anyway and then rebuild iproute2. It seems like an automagic |
4 |
> dep. It should not be using db when the berkdb USE flag is not set. |
5 |
> Since it does, it's a bug. |
6 |
> |
7 |
> However, rebuilding it after unmerging db should fix it. |
8 |
> |
9 |
> With that being said, do a "quickpkg sys-libs/db" first to get a tarball |
10 |
> backup, just to be safe if you need to restore it. |
11 |
|
12 |
Thanks. I unmerged iproute2 (notwithstanding the dire warning), |
13 |
depcleaned, then "emerge -1 iproute2", followed by revdep-rebuild which |
14 |
shows all-clear. I've successfully rebooted stand-alone, and am now |
15 |
finishing off the install. |
